Bahnhof Malliß
Bahnhof Malliß is an abandoned railway station in Malliß, Ludwigslust-Parchim, Mecklenburg-Western Pomerania. Bahnhof Malliß is situated nearby to the village Neu Kaliß, as well as near Malk Göhren.| Tap on a place to explore it |
